Essential Job Functions for Safety and Assets
The title "Safety and Assets” likely refers to a combined role encompassing two critical areas : safety and asset management.
Safety Management :
- Develop, implement, and enforce comprehensive safety policies and procedures for all aspects of the company operation, adhering to MSHA (Mine Safety and Health Administration) regulations and industry best practices.
- Conduct regular inspections of equipment, facilities, and work areas to identify and address potential hazards.
- Investigate safety incidents, identify root causes, and implement corrective action plans to prevent recurrence.
- Develop and deliver safety training programs for all personnel at the company.
- Promote a strong safety culture by encouraging safe work practices and fostering open communication about safety concerns.
- Stay informed about new safety regulations and best practices in the industry.
Asset Management :
Oversee the development and implementation of a comprehensive maintenance plan for all company equipment (loaders, excavators, crushers, trucks, etc.).Scheduling preventive maintenance tasks to ensure equipment reliability and minimize downtime.Developing budgets for equipment maintenance and repairs.Collaborating with mechanics and maintenance personnel to ensure proper equipment upkeep.Manage capital expenditure plans for acquiring new equipment or upgrading existing facilities based on operational needs and safety considerations.Ensure proper maintenance of company infrastructure like buildings, roads, and storage facilities.Implement strategies to optimize asset utilization and lifespan while minimizing operating costs.Additional Skills and Responsibilities :
May be involved in environmental compliance tasks, ensuring the company adheres to all regulations related to dust control, water management, and waste disposal.Develop and implement emergency response plans for various potential incidents such as fires, equipment malfunctions, or blasting accidents.Maintain clear communication channels with all personnel regarding safety protocols, changes in procedures, and any potential hazards.Strong understanding of MSHA regulations, safety best practices, and potentially environmental regulations relevant to landscape rock quarries.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ills to identify safety hazards, assess equipment maintenance needs, and address environmental concerns.Ability to manage multiple priorities, delegate tasks effectively, and work under pressure.Proficiency in using relevant software for maintenance planning, record keeping, or safety training.Overall, the Safety and Assets role is crucial. It combines safety leadership with responsibility for the wise management of the company's equipment and infrastructure. This position plays a vital role in ensuring a safe work environment, maximizing equipment lifespan, and minimizing operational costs.
